Last year the secret was out on Starburst Plant-Based Gummies, but after one photo made its round on the internet they seemed to disappear. That is until they made their way to Walmart’s website. After a few months of watching them stay listed but unavailable, the packaging had an facelift and they were rebranded as “Starburst Goodies”. In the past month they’ve been popping up in store at Walmart and after impatiently waiting, they finally became avaiable near me!